Aims

To evaluate the feed response of barley and oats to two different N rates applied at sowing and post-sowing, and the economic returns from sheep production.

Key messages

There was no forage production response to fertiliser nitrogen (N) at Yanac in 2012; a low rainfall, decile 1 season. District experience, however, has seen forage production respond to fertiliser N in better rainfall seasons. Consider the risk associated with the application of fertiliser on pastures. What is the likelihood of achieving a paying response from this investment? Ensure forage is meeting the nutritional requirements of stock to realise genetic potential for growth and production.
